Elderly Driver Crashes Into Shopping Facility Wall in Maebashi City, Gunma Prefecture
Breaking News "Gunma Prefecture".By "Isesaki FM" AI.Around 1:35 pm on the 15th, a car driven by a man in his 70s crashed into the exterior wall of a shopping facility in Shimooshima-cho, Maebashi City, Gunma Prefecture.According to the prefectural police, the man was trying to park while shopping when he mistook the brake for the accelerator, causing the car to crash into an iron fence and a vending machine before crashing about half of its body into the glass wall of the store. A man who witnessed the incident called 110, and the police are currently investigating the details of the incident.
Tourists Rescued After Sudden Flooding at Fukiware Falls in Gunma Prefecture
Breaking News "Gunma Prefecture".By AI of "Isesaki FM".On the morning of the 15th, the river rose at the tourist spot "Fukiware Falls" in Numata City, Gunma Prefecture, and the nearby promenade was flooded. 22 tourists, including two children, were temporarily left behind. Shortly after 10:30 a.m., the rising waters of the Katashina River flooded part of the promenade, leaving the tourists stranded. Police and firefighters responded by rescuing the tourists, and all were safely rescued an hour later.There is a promenade about 2 kilometers long around Fukiware Falls, which allows visitors to get close to the falls, but on the 15th, the water level of the river was rising, so the city closed the promenade around 10 a.m. Tourists were supposed to be guided to a safe place, but the sudden rise in water level may have prevented them from being guided in time.
"Mountain Accidents in Gunma Decrease for the First Time in Four Years, but Deaths Rise - Police Urge Caution
Breaking News "Gunma Prefecture".Thanks to AI from "Isesaki FM".In the first half of this year, there were 47 mountain accidents in Gunma Prefecture, the first decrease in four years, but the number of deaths increased by two.According to a summary by the Gunma Prefectural Police, there were 47 mountain accidents from January to June, 19 fewer than the previous year, and the number of victims was 49, 26 fewer than the previous year, but the number of deaths increased by two to seven.The prefectural police are calling for thorough preparations to protect lives, while citing the success of their outreach and patrols in raising awareness among climbers.
Weather Forecast Predicts 34% Increase in Torrential Rains in Gunma Prefecture This Summer
Breaking News "Gunma Prefecture".By AI of "Isesaki FM".According to a forecast by the weather information company Weathernews, the number of torrential rains in Gunma Prefecture is expected to increase by 34% from the average of the past five years to a total of 1,840 from July to September. Nationwide, it is predicted to increase by 27%. In particular, in eastern Japan, the peak is expected to be in mid-August.Weathernews analyzes that the influence of the Pacific high and Tibetan high will make temperatures rise in August, and rain clouds will be more likely to develop in the middle of the month when the high pressure temporarily weakens. There are concerns that torrential rains will cause flooding, inundation, and ice damage, so they are urging people to pay attention to the latest weather forecasts.

Announcement of traffic jam forecast.
Breaking news "Gunma Prefecture".By "Isesaki FM" AI.Expressway traffic congestion forecast for Obon holiday announced.Expressway companies have announced their traffic congestion forecast for the Obon holiday.On August 12th at around 4pm, a traffic jam of about 40km is expected to occur on the Kan'etsu Expressway's northbound lanes, starting from the Takasaki Service Area and ending at Fujioka Junction. Overall, traffic congestion is expected to increase compared to last year.The peak congestion is expected to be in the mornings of August 10th and 11th on the outbound lanes,and in the evenings and nights from August 12th to 14th on the inbound lanes.The number of traffic jams of 10km or more is predicted to be 167 times, 1.6 times more than the same period last year.

Compensation money due to hail damage.
Breaking news "Gunma Prefecture".By "Isesaki FM" AI.Isesaki City pays condolence money for damage caused by the hail on the 5th.In response to the extensive damage caused by the hail and strong winds on the 5th, mainly in the Akabori and Azuma districts of Isesaki City, Isesaki City announced on the 11th that it would pay 20,000 yen per household for residential damage and 50,000 yen per business for agricultural damage.For residential damage, damage to window glass, roofs, exterior walls, gutters, etc. will be covered.Non-residential buildings such as garages and storage sheds, apartments, and cars are not covered, but agricultural damage will apply to farm crops, horticultural facilities, and livestock sheds.

Water charges continue to rise.
Breaking news "Gunma Prefecture".By AI of "Isesaki FM".Local governments in the prefecture continue to raise water rates.Local governments in the prefecture are raising water rates one after another.This year, Isesaki City, Shibukawa City, and Higashiagatsuma Town have increased their rates, and Maebashi City and Tamamura Town are planning to do so next year.Numata City has also announced its outlook for how much it will need by fiscal year 2030.Of the three cities and towns that have raised their rates this year, Isesaki City's increase rate is 7.2%.Estimates have also shown that a further 10% increase is necessary in fiscal year 2028, but the actual rate of revision will be considered in the future.

Gunma Prefecture and Maebashi City to Launch Level 4 Self-Driving Buses by 2025
Breaking news "Gunma Prefecture".By AI of "Isesaki FM".Gunma Prefecture and Maebashi City aim to start operating self-driving buses on public roads in fiscal year 2025. They are preparing for level 4 self-driving operation without a driver between JR Maebashi Station and Jomo Electric Railway Chuo Maebashi Station. This year, they will upgrade the sensors and repair the roads, and plan to apply for approval from the Ministry of Land, Infrastructure, Transport and Tourism in fiscal year 2025. If approval is granted for use on public roads, it will be the first in the country. In addition, Shibukawa City will conduct a demonstration experiment to increase the maximum speed of self-driving buses to 55 kilometers per hour.
Gunma Prefecture Announces Interest Rates for Its First Green Bonds
Breaking news "Gunma Prefecture".By "Isesaki FM" AI.The interest rates for the first green bonds issued by Gunma Prefecture have been announced.The interest rates are 1.13% for the 10-year bonds and 0.633% for the 5-year bonds.As they were set 0.02% lower than regular local bonds, this will have the effect of reducing interest by 25 million yen.There were applications for 8.05 billion yen for the 5-year bonds and 10.46 billion yen for the 10-year bonds.The funds will be used for projects to realize a decarbonized society.
The number of patients with "flesh-eating bacteria" is increasing in Gunma Prefecture.
Breaking News "Gunma Prefecture".By AI of "Isesaki FM".The number of patients with "flesh-eating bacteria" is increasing in Gunma Prefecture.The number of patients with severe hemolytic streptococcus infection, also known as "flesh-eating bacteria", has rapidly increased in the prefecture, reaching 25 in six months. The mortality rate is high, with three deaths. The main pathogen is "group A hemolytic streptococcus", which is particularly common in people in their 30s and older. The cause is believed to be the impact of COVID-19 and the increase in strong strains. The number of patients is also increasing nationwide, reaching 1,144 by the end of June.
